Analysis

The most recent figure for annual co₂ emissions from coal in Vietnam is 229.19 million tonnes, measured in 2024. That is the highest value across all 133 years on record.

That represents a change of up 9.6% on the previous year and up 193.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, annual co₂ emissions from coal in Vietnam peaked at 229.19 million tonnes in 2024 and was at its lowest, 179,536 tonnes, in 1895.

That places Vietnam 9th out of 179 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the top 10%.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1890s 454,336 tonnes 179,536 tonnes 732,800 tonnes 8
1900s 718,877 tonnes 399,376 tonnes 1.02 million tonnes 10
1910s 1.53 million tonnes 1.14 million tonnes 1.82 million tonnes 10
1920s 3.45 million tonnes 1.86 million tonnes 5.23 million tonnes 10
1930s 5.25 million tonnes 4.22 million tonnes 6.94 million tonnes 10
1940s 2.42 million tonnes 611,888 tonnes 6.63 million tonnes 10
1950s 1.75 million tonnes 622,880 tonnes 4.61 million tonnes 10
1960s 6.93 million tonnes 5.49 million tonnes 8.07 million tonnes 10
1970s 9.62 million tonnes 5.10 million tonnes 12.62 million tonnes 10
1980s 13.26 million tonnes 8.54 million tonnes 16.06 million tonnes 10
1990s 14.44 million tonnes 8.90 million tonnes 21.68 million tonnes 10
2000s 34.77 million tonnes 20.72 million tonnes 45.49 million tonnes 10
2010s 92.10 million tonnes 47.46 million tonnes 191.61 million tonnes 10
2020s 200.82 million tonnes 172.61 million tonnes 229.19 million tonnes 5
